MoEYS Implements Special Handling of Covid Positive HS Examinees’ Papers

PHNOM PENH: Following an order from Prime Minister Hun Sen to allow positive Covid-19 students to take High School exam, the Ministry of Education has announced on Monday that a special handling of the examination papers is being implemented for those students found positive of the virus.

Minister of Education Hang Chuon Naron has made the announcement at the opening of the examination at Preah Sisowath High School on Monday. He has confirmed that the two examinees who tested positive for Covid-19 with one diagnosed with “Omicron” is being treated at the National Center for Tuberculosis and Leprosy control. They are allowed to take the examination like any other student but they are taking it at the hospital. The Minister has added that after the exam, the examination papers of the two students will be sent to a special room with a professor to check.

He says, “All the teachers will wear gloves to hold it and put the exam paper in a rubber plastic until the exam is finish. They will make a special adjustment by taking those exam paper into the anti-bacterial machine and then give to the assigned teachers to correct it more carefully than other normal exam papers, meaning the teacher must wear gloves, face mask or PPE suit if needed to protect the safety of the teachers.”

This morning, on the Facebook page of the Ministry of Education, two female students who were being treated for Covid-19 at the National Center for Tuberculosis and Leprosy control were sitting in an examination room in a special room designed to protect both students and invigilator. The two female students were sent by the government for a karate competition in Kazakhstan and just returned to Cambodia and were found positive Covid-19.

He has added, “Overall, in this job as we already know this year is a special year. So, we do not know yet how is the exam going. But even though there are student examinees with Covid-19, we will make an effort not to be careless but overall, I understand that the spread of the infection is not infected by the exam paper. It spreads from person to person. So, wearing face mask is really important if we talking about how it will spread and the face mask is important in the exam processing because people need to be careful. All these rules are to prevent the spread.”

On Sunday evening, at a handover ceremony receiving the vaccine from Australia, Prime Minister Hun Sen said that students with Covid-19 can take the exam like normal students, but the only condition is to be tested at their hospital with controller and health officials checking on the spot. The high school exam for the academic year 2020-2021 takes place from 27 to 28 December with more than 114 candidates. The results of the exam will be announced on 18 and 19 January next year.
